Pecorino Romano Vinaigrette

Dole

2 Tbsp. white wine vinegar

2 Tbsp. balsamic vinegar

2 Tbsp. water

½ cup grated pecorino Romano cheese or Parmesan cheese

1 Tbsp. chopped fresh parsley

1 tsp. lemon juice

½ tsp. dry mustard

½ tsp dried minced garlic

¾ cup extra virgin olive oil

Salt and ground black pepper, to taste

Combine all ingredients except oil in blender container.

Cover; blend at medium speed. Slowly add oil in thin stream, until blended.

Season to taste.

Toss with lettuce blend to coat, as desired. Refrigerate any remaining dressing.
